I read somewhere about this project years ago and this is our "Give Thanks Basket." Basically the basket is where you keep strips of whatever color paper you'd like (I choose red, green and white) and throughout the year you write on a strip of paper something you are thankful for. Then next Thanksgiving you bring out the basket and read what your family has written on them throughout the year. Lastly, you make a chain-link garland out of the written on strips of paper and use for your Christmas decorations on your tree or wherever you'd like.
